How fast does amoxicillin work on sinus infections?

4 min read
While amoxicillin starts fighting bacteria within a few hours, most patients begin to feel symptomatic relief from a bacterial sinus infection within 24 to 72 hours. This rapid onset of microbial action is the first step in understanding how fast does amoxicillin work on sinus infections and why the full course is so important.

Does topiramate cause a sore throat? Unpacking Potential Side Effects

4 min read
Approximately 1 in 10 individuals taking topiramate for conditions like epilepsy or migraine prophylaxis report experiencing an upper respiratory tract infection, which often includes a sore throat. While this is a common occurrence, a sore throat can also, in very rare cases, indicate a more serious underlying condition caused by topiramate.
